Understanding the Notice of Breach of Written Lease
The Notice of Breach of Written Lease for Violating Specific Provisions of Lease with No Right to Cure for Residential Property from Landlord to Tenant in Oklahoma is a formal document used by landlords to inform tenants of a lease violation. This notice is crucial when a tenant has breached specific terms of their lease agreement, and the landlord seeks to terminate the lease without offering a chance for the tenant to rectify the situation. The notice must clearly outline the specific provisions violated and provide details regarding the breach.
Steps to Complete the Notice of Breach
Completing the Notice of Breach of Written Lease involves several important steps. First, identify the specific lease provisions that have been violated. Next, clearly state these violations in the notice. Ensure that the notice includes the date of issuance, the tenant's name and address, and the landlord's contact information. It is also essential to sign and date the notice. Once completed, the notice should be delivered to the tenant in a manner that provides proof of delivery, such as certified mail or personal delivery.

Key Elements of the Notice
Several key elements must be included in the Notice of Breach of Written Lease for it to be effective. These elements include:
- The specific lease provisions that have been violated.
- The date of the notice.
- The tenant's name and address.
- The landlord's name and contact information.
- A clear statement indicating that the lease is being terminated.
- Instructions for the tenant regarding their rights and responsibilities.
